# Proxy examples
In this document, `<SERVER>` refers to the IP or domain where bitwarden_rs is accessible from. If both the proxy and bitwarden_rs are running in the same system, simply use `localhost`.
The ports proxied by default are `80` for the web server and `3012` for the WebSocket server. The proxies are configured to listen in port `443` with HTTPS enabled, which is recommended.
When using a proxy, it's preferrable to configure HTTPS at the proxy level and not at the application level, this way the WebSockets connection is also secured.

### Configure server administrator
You can configure one email account to be server administrator via the `SERVER_ADMIN_EMAIL` environment variable:
```sh
docker run -d --name bitwarden \
-e SERVER_ADMIN_EMAIL=admin@example.com \
-v /bw-data/:/data/ \
-p 80:80 \
mprasil/bitwarden:latest
```
This will give the user extra functionality and privileges to manage users on the server. In the Vault, the user will see a special (virtual) organization called `bitwarden_rs`. This organization doesn't actually exist and can't be used for most things. (can't have collections or ciphers) Instead it just contains all the users registered on the server. Deleting users from this organization will actually completely delete the user from the server. Inviting users into this organization will just invite the user so they are able to register, but will not grant any organization membership. (unlike inviting user to regular organization)
You can think of the `bitwarden_rs` organization as sort of Admin interface to manage users on the server. Due to the virtual nature of this organization, it is missing some internal data structures and most of the functionality. It is thus strongly recommended to use dedicated account for `SERVER_ADMIN_EMAIL` and this account shouldn't be used for actually storing passwords. Also keep in mind that deleting user this way removes the user permanently without any way to restore the deleted data just as if user deleted their own account.

### Enabling WebSocket notifications
*Important: This does not apply to the mobile clients, which use push notifications.*
To enable WebSockets notifications, an external reverse proxy is necessary, and it must be configured to do the following:
- Route the `/notifications/hub` endpoint to the WebSocket server, by default at port `3012`, making sure to pass the `Connection` and `Upgrade` headers.
- Route everything else, including `/notifications/hub/negotiate`, to the standard Rocket server, by default at port `80`.
- If using Docker, you may need to map both ports with the `-p` flag
Example configurations are included in the [PROXY.md](https://github.com/dani-garcia/bitwarden_rs/blob/master/PROXY.md) file.
Note: The reason for this workaround is the lack of support for WebSockets from Rocket (though [it's a planned feature](https://github.com/SergioBenitez/Rocket/issues/90)), which forces us to launch a secondary server on a separate port.

### Inviting users into organization
If you have [invitations disabled](#disable-invitations), the users must already be registered on your server to invite them. The invited users won't get the invitation email, instead they will appear in the interface as if they already accepted the invitation. (if the user has already registered) Organization admin then just needs to confirm them to be proper Organization members and to give them access to the shared secrets.
The invited users won't get the invitation email, instead all already registered users will appear in the interface as if they already accepted the invitation. Organization admin then just needs to confirm them to be proper Organization members and to give them access to the shared secrets.
Invited users, that aren't registered yet will show up in the Organization admin interface as "Invited". At the same time an invitation record is created that allows the users to register even if [user registration is disabled](#disable-registration-of-new-users). (unless you [disable this functionality](#disable-invitations)) They will automatically become "Accepted" once they register. From there Organization admin can confirm them to give them access to Organization.
